The training has begun for the Nebraska State Patrol 68th Basic Recruit Camp.

Recruits will go through hundreds of hours of classroom and practical instruction, including life-like scenarios designed to simulate situations they will encounter while serving Nebraska.

“Over the next six months, they’ll build the knowledge, skills, and abilities that will prepare them to serve the people of Nebraska.” said Colonel John Bolduc, Superintendent of the Nebraska State Patrol.

Camp 68 includes eleven recruits from across Nebraska and Iowa. The recruits are:

Charity Allen – Hawarden, IA                       Ethan Anderson – Fremont, NE

Elizabeth Forbes – Palmer, NE                      Braden Heidbrink – Lincoln, NE

Alex Hutchison – Grand Island, NE               Spencer Kort – Schuyler, NE

Chad Reutlinger – Lexington, NE                  Kierra Stewart – Dodge, NE

Marco Vera Chavez – Alliance, NE               Melissa Vicente – Grand Island, NE

Rylan Weaver – Wakefield, NE

 

Camp 68 is scheduled to graduate on December 15.
